Abstract

The utility model discloses a kind of lumbar vertebral posterior angle and hold rod pincers, belong to technical field of medical instruments, for solving, lumbar vertebral posterior pedicle screw internal fixation is existing to be held excellent clamp and holds unstable the affect implantation of pedicle screw and fixing problem.It comprises the clamp handle that is hinged and is formed by upper plier handle and lower plier handle, the head of described lower plier handle connects upper grip head, the head of described upper plier handle connects lower pliers head, described upper plier handle afterbody is provided with sealed ratch, described lower plier handle is provided with the sealed hook coordinating with described sealed ratch, the front end inner surface of described upper grip head and lower pliers head is provided with symmetrical upper and lower circular groove, and described upper grip head and lower pliers head form the large truncated rectangular pyramids structure in the little rear end of front end when closed, upper and lower circular groove forms clamping hole.This is held rod pincers front end and takes up room littlely, has angle of inclination, side, more easily clamps pedicle screw and enters operative incision and fix, interior fixing more practical for lumbar vertebra short segment.

Technical field
This utility model belongs to technical field of medical instruments, specifically, is that a kind of angle being applicable in lumbar vertebral posterior pedicle screw internal fixation is held rod pincers.
Background technology
Lumbar degenerative disease is a kind of common disease, and lumbar vertebra fracture dislocation is a kind of common wound.Lumbar vertebral posterior pedicle screw internal fixation is one of main modus operandi for the treatment of lumbar degenerative disease and lumbar vertebra fracture dislocation.
Along with precision and the Wicresoft of operation, especially, for the short segment operation of two adjacent spinal vertebrals, range of operation is Wicresoft more, for operating theater instruments, has higher requirement.With regard to current lumbar vertebral posterior is held rod pincers, all exist and clamp the shortcomings such as unstable, excessive, heavy.Patent No. publication number is: 2011.06.27) disclose a kind of " holding rod pincers ", comprise the clamp handle being formed by upper plier handle and lower plier handle and the binding clip being formed by upper grip head and lower pliers head, head and the upper grip head of lower plier handle are fixedly linked, head and the lower pliers head of upper plier handle are fixedly linked, sealed tooth on being provided with on upper plier handle, on lower plier handle, be provided with described the lower sealed tooth that matches of sealed tooth, the inner surface of upper grip head and lower pliers head is provided with the upper and lower groove of symmetrical circular arc for clamping the implants such as Ha Shi rod or Roche rod.This hold rod pincers upper by the upper and lower groove of circular arc, is formed wear excellent hole front-end architecture design unreasonable, make to hold excellent clamp head part and be not easy to enter income otch in the process of clamping titanium rod, the operation technique such as affect the implantation of both sides pedicle screw end to end and fix.
Summary of the invention
For the excellent clamp head part of holding existing in prior art, design unreasonable impact implantation and the fixing problem that waits operation technique of both sides pedicle screw end to end, this utility model provide a kind of reasonable in design, clamping is firm, the convenient fixedly lumbar vertebral posterior angle of both sides pedicle screw is held excellent pincers.
For realizing above-mentioned technical purpose, the technical solution adopted in the utility model is as follows:
A kind of lumbar vertebral posterior angle is held rod pincers, comprise the clamp handle that is hinged and forms by upper plier handle and lower plier handle, the head of described lower plier handle connects upper grip head, the head of described upper plier handle connects lower pliers head, described upper plier handle afterbody is provided with sealed ratch, described lower plier handle is provided with the sealed hook coordinating with described sealed ratch, the front end inner surface of described upper grip head and lower pliers head is provided with symmetrical upper and lower circular groove, and described upper grip head and lower pliers head form the large truncated rectangular pyramids structure in the little rear end of front end when closed, upper and lower circular groove forms clamping hole.
Adopt the utility model of technique scheme, the clamping hole forming due to upper and lower circular groove is positioned at holds rod pincers front end, and forming the large truncated rectangular pyramids structure in the little rear end of front end during the closed clamping of upper grip head and lower pliers head, this makes to hold the excellent pincers rod that can be easy to be clamped and connected and enters operative incision and be fixed.
Furthermore, described upper and lower circular groove inner surface is equipped with longitudinal serration of coupling.Limit the coefficient of friction that longitudinal serration can increase clamping hole inner surface, improved the chucking power of holding rod pincers.
This utility model compared to existing technology, there is following beneficial effect: the truncated rectangular pyramids structure of holding excellent clamp headend has certain angle of inclination, can avoid holding rod pincers front end to both sides pedicle screw stopping fixedly time, add clamping hole and be positioned at foremost, this is interior fixing more practical for lumbar vertebra short segment; Hold excellent clamp headend structure less, during clamping, more easily enter operative incision, take up room little, do not affect subsequent operation; Longitudinally serration has strengthened the clamping effect of holding rod pincers, the problem that occurs that because clamping shakiness pitman rotates in the time of can preventing from installing.

The specific embodiment
In order to make those skilled in the art understand better this utility model, below in conjunction with drawings and Examples, technical solutions of the utility model are further illustrated.
As shown in Figure 1, a kind of lumbar vertebral posterior angle is held rod pincers, comprise the clamp handle that is hinged and forms by upper plier handle 1 and lower plier handle 2, the head of described lower plier handle 2 connects upper grip head 3, the head of described upper plier handle 1 connects lower pliers head 4, described upper plier handle 1 afterbody is provided with sealed ratch 5, and described lower plier handle 2 is provided with the sealed hook 6 coordinating with described sealed ratch 5.
Shown in Figure 2, the front end inner surface of described upper grip head and 3 lower pliers heads 4 is provided with being much of circular groove 31 and lower circular groove 41, when upper grip head 3 and lower pliers head 4 closure, upper circular groove 31 and lower circular groove 41 form a clamping hole 7 that can clamp barred body implant (such as pitman), the size of clamping hole 7 can the different latched position on sealed ratch 5 regulate by sealed hook 6, to coordinate the pitman of different model.
Respectively referring to shown in Fig. 2 and Fig. 3, hold excellent icarceration while closing, upper grip head 3 and lower pliers head 4 can form a truncated rectangular pyramids structure that the little rear end of front end is large, this makes to hold rod pincers front end and takes up room little, the rod that is more easily clamped and connected enters operative incision and is fixed, and can fixedly not cause interference to both sides pedicle screw.
As shown in Figure 2, the inner surface of upper circular groove 31 and lower circular groove 41 is provided with longitudinal serration 32,42, in order to increase the coefficient of friction of clamping hole inner surface, improves chucking power.
